Oracle数据库之所以受欢迎,主要归功于其高性能、强大的安全性、广泛的功能支持、良好的扩展性和全球化的支持。高性能是Oracle数据库的一个重要特点,能够处理大量的并发用户请求,保证数据的快速查询和更新。Oracle数据库采用了多种优化技术,如查询优化、数据缓存和并行处理等,以提高系统的整体性能。这使得Oracle数据库在处理大数据量和复杂查询时表现尤为出色。
一、高性能
Oracle数据库的高性能体现在多个方面。首先,其查询优化器能够根据数据统计信息选择最优的执行计划,从而减少查询时间。其次,Oracle提供了多种索引类型,如B树索引、位图索引和哈希索引等,以提高数据访问速度。再者,Oracle支持并行处理,能够将一个查询任务分解为多个子任务并行执行,极大地提高了查询效率。最后,Oracle的内存管理机制,如SGA(System Global Area)和PGA(Program Global Area),有效地利用系统内存资源,提高数据处理速度。
二、强大的安全性
安全性是Oracle数据库另一个显著的优势。Oracle提供了多层次的安全机制,确保数据的机密性、完整性和可用性。首先,Oracle支持细粒度的访问控制,可以基于用户角色、表、列甚至行级别设置访问权限。其次,Oracle提供了数据加密功能,包括透明数据加密(TDE)和网络传输加密,保护数据在存储和传输过程中的安全。此外,Oracle还支持审计功能,能够记录用户的所有操作,以便事后审查和分析。
三、广泛的功能支持
Oracle数据库支持丰富的功能,满足各种复杂应用的需求。首先,Oracle支持多种数据类型,包括传统的数值、字符类型,以及复杂的BLOB、CLOB和XML等,能够存储和处理各种类型的数据。其次,Oracle提供了强大的存储过程和触发器功能,支持复杂的业务逻辑处理。再者,Oracle支持分布式数据库和联邦数据库,能够跨多个数据库实例进行数据查询和操作。此外,Oracle的高级分析功能,如数据挖掘、预测分析等,为用户提供了强大的数据分析能力。
四、良好的扩展性
扩展性是Oracle数据库的另一大优势。Oracle支持水平和垂直扩展,能够根据业务需求灵活调整系统资源。首先,Oracle支持集群技术,如RAC(Real Application Clusters),可以将多个数据库实例组成一个集群,提供高可用性和负载均衡。其次,Oracle支持分区技术,可以将大型表拆分为多个子表,提高数据访问和管理效率。再者,Oracle的存储管理功能,如ASM(Automatic Storage Management),能够自动管理和优化存储资源,提高系统的扩展性。
五、全球化的支持
Oracle数据库在全球范围内得到广泛使用,拥有强大的技术支持和社区资源。首先,Oracle提供了多语言支持,能够处理各种语言和字符集的数据。其次,Oracle的全球技术支持团队能够提供24/7的技术支持,解决用户在使用过程中的各种问题。此外,Oracle拥有庞大的用户社区和丰富的文档资源,用户可以方便地获取技术支持和学习资源。
六、案例分析:Oracle在企业中的应用
为了更好地理解Oracle数据库的优势,我们可以通过一些实际案例来分析其在企业中的应用。首先,金融行业是Oracle数据库的重要用户。由于金融交易数据量大、处理要求高,Oracle的高性能和高安全性使其成为金融机构的首选。其次,在制造业,Oracle数据库被广泛用于生产计划、库存管理和供应链管理等方面,其强大的功能支持和良好的扩展性为企业提供了有力的保障。此外,在电信行业,Oracle数据库被用于用户管理、计费和服务质量监控等方面,其高性能和高可靠性满足了电信运营商的需求。
七、Oracle数据库的未来发展趋势
随着技术的不断发展,Oracle数据库也在不断演进,以满足未来的需求。首先,云计算是未来发展的重要方向,Oracle已经推出了Oracle Cloud,提供基于云的数据库服务,帮助企业降低IT成本,提高资源利用率。其次,人工智能和机器学习技术的发展,为Oracle数据库提供了新的应用场景。Oracle已经在其数据库产品中引入了AI和ML技术,如自动优化、智能分析等,提高了数据库的智能化水平。再者,随着数据量的不断增加,如何高效地存储和处理大数据也是未来发展的重要方向,Oracle正在不断优化其大数据处理能力,以应对未来的挑战。
八、总结
Oracle数据库之所以受欢迎,主要归功于其高性能、强大的安全性、广泛的功能支持、良好的扩展性和全球化的支持。通过多种优化技术和安全机制,Oracle数据库能够在处理大数据量和复杂查询时表现出色,同时保证数据的安全性和可用性。其丰富的功能支持和良好的扩展性,使其能够满足各种复杂应用的需求。全球化的支持和强大的技术资源,为用户提供了有力的保障。随着技术的不断发展,Oracle数据库也在不断演进,以满足未来的需求。
相关问答FAQs:
Oracle数据库为什么受欢迎?
Oracle数据库因其强大的功能、可靠性和安全性而在业界广受欢迎。它提供了丰富的功能集,包括高可用性、可扩展性和强大的数据管理能力,这些都使得企业在处理大量数据时更加高效。首先,Oracle数据库支持多种数据模型,包括关系模型、文档模型和图形模型,这意味着它可以灵活地适应不同类型的业务需求。此外,Oracle还提供了自动化的管理工具,帮助管理员简化日常维护工作,使其在企业环境中尤为受青睐。
Oracle数据库的安全性如何?
Oracle数据库在安全性方面的设计非常全面,提供了多层次的保护机制。首先,它支持用户身份验证和授权管理,确保只有经过授权的用户才能访问敏感数据。其次,Oracle数据库提供了强大的加密功能,保护数据在存储和传输过程中的安全。此外,Oracle还具备细粒度的访问控制和审计功能,能够追踪和记录对数据的任何访问和修改行为。这些安全特性使得Oracle数据库在金融、医疗等对数据安全性要求极高的行业中得到了广泛应用。
使用Oracle数据库的企业有哪些成功案例?
许多知名企业和组织都在其业务中成功应用了Oracle数据库。例如,金融服务行业的许多银行和保险公司利用Oracle的高可用性和安全性来管理客户数据和交易记录。大型零售商也使用Oracle数据库来处理销售数据、库存管理和客户关系管理。在政府和公共部门,Oracle数据库被用于管理大型数据集,支持决策制定和公共服务的提供。这些成功案例不仅展示了Oracle数据库的强大功能,也证明了它在各个行业中的广泛适用性。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。